John Cassidy, a 68-year-old pensioner from Whittlesey, Peterborough, has been sentenced to prison after a series of stalking and harassment activities directed at a woman. The court described how Cassidy followed her to her home, made calls, sent messages, and secretly listened to her conversations during the period from July 19, 2024, to August 9, 2024. The defendant, who lives on Sycamore Road, initially pleaded not guilty to the charges on August 13. It was also noted that these offenses occurred while Cassidy was on bail. Court officials emphasized that the nature of his actions warranted a custodial sentence. Magistrates pointed out Cassidy’s blatant disregard for court directives, resulting in a 12-week jail term and a two-year restraining order. The restrictions prevent Cassidy from approaching the victim by any means and specifically prohibit him from going to Haven Lakeland Leisure Park in Flookburgh.
